So, the Daily Mail are reporting that Chelsea have come to an agreement with Atletico Madrid which will see the 25 year old marksman Diego Costa join us at the Bridge while the young Belgian will make his loan spell at Atletico permanent. The original report can be found here Click Here

This is an interesting story but, on a personal note, I can’t see this happening. Chelsea would be foolish to let go of Courtois, a talent who could serve us for years to come. He’s a class act and I stand by my view that he should be our Number 1 goalkeeper next year. Diego Costa is not the only top class striker in the world and I’m not actually convinced he’d make it in the Premier League. His form has been undeniably good in La Liga but their game is so different to ours and I’m not sure he’d have the physical capacity to cope.
